Global Experience Specialists Expands AV Services Overseas with Acquisition of Blitz Communications

September 17, 2014

Global Experience Specialists has continued to expand its offerings by acquiring Blitz Communications, an audio visual (AV) services provider for the live events industry in the United Kingdom and continental Europe.

Blitz Communications has offices in London and Manchester, U.K. and is the in-house AV service provider at five major U.K. conference and exhibition venues – ExCeL London, Earls Court, Olympia, Manchester Central, and the NEC.

“The addition of Blitz Communications allows us to provide a full suite of AV services across the U.K., Europe and the Middle East,” said Steve Moster, GES president.

He added, “Blitz has built a strong reputation in the live events market by helping to stage exhibitions, product launches, awards dinners, conferences, annual general meetings and road shows for some of the world’s leading organizations. Providing AV services is a key part of our strategy to become the preferred full service partner for the global live events market, and the addition of Blitz complements our AV service in the U.S.”

Blitz Communications has served the live events market for 25 years and delivers a wide range of creative AV services including specialist divisions which provide digital media, lighting, theatre, set and stage, graphics, audio and video.

Paul Hutton, Blitz managing director, and Ashok Makanji, Blitz CFO, will remain in their current positions, reporting in to Nick Marshall, GES’ executive chairman EMEA, and Munir Samji, executive chairman of Blitz, is taking on a consulting role.  Blitz has more than 100 employees.

“Blitz has grown and developed since its formation in 1989 and during that time we have had a close working relationship with GES. Both companies share a similar business culture, and we’re thrilled to be part of GES’ dynamic and customer-focused organization,” said Blitz Communications Managing Director Paul Hutton.

He added, “We look forward to growing the overall business through the new opportunities the acquisition presents.”

GES has been busy expanding its U.S. AV operations as well, hiring 10 new people and winning new business, such as the upcoming Solar Power International event in Las Vegas.

GES will provide all AV equipment and production, including general session, breakout rooms, exhibits and show management needs for the show.

“The acquisition of Blitz Communications combines a full offering of audio visual services with our existing range of services, allowing GES to offer an increasingly comprehensive and convenient approach to service delivery for our live events clients across the U.K., Europe and the Middle East. With the addition of Blitz, we have immediately gained a well-established and leading position in the U.K. audio visual market,” said GES Executive Vice President of International Business Jason Popp.
